Output 23b93dac21985e0ec64402cf176c5eaeb2ce206b002fe18546a3c8409c14f127:0

value
52381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47827ba9eb487e5b9049ef7977dcb048ef3a0738 OP_EQUAL
address
38D8DHXaEyA9NLxFGfYihAkmk3YSj55uYR
transaction
23b93dac21985e0ec64402cf176c5eaeb2ce206b002fe18546a3c8409c14f127
spent
true